Davidson of the Bell's Valley and Goshen communities of Rockbridge County, Virginia. \u003c/p\u003e","\u003cp\u003eCorrespondence, primarily 1917-1949, includes letters from R. E. Davidson to Gunhild Vang (Davidson) during their courtship; letters to Helen M. Davidson (daughter) and her letters to home while at Madison College; letters from Sam M. Davidson (son) to his family while in service in the United States Army's 57th Coastal Artillery Regiment during the Second World War and posted from Camp Pendleton, Virginia, California, and Hawaii. During his war service in Hawaii, Sam M. Davidson was engaged and married to his first wife Lorraine (Mendonca) Davidson and they had two children. A number of Lorraine Davidson's letters to her in-laws are also included. \u003c/p\u003e","\u003cp\u003eThe collection includes school related ephemera from Madison College and Goshen High School (Va.), two student papers about the town of Goshen, Virginia,  printed advertisements, records of Sam M. Davidson's post-Second World War training and graduation from the Honolulu Police Academy, and various papers and account books (1877-1922) of S. M. (Samuel Miller) Davidson and Lula K. (Wallace) Davidson (parents of R. E. Davidson). \nAlso of note is a family photograph album (1867-1910) consisting of cartes de visite and cabinet cards, some identified, many by Staunton, Virginia and vicinity photographers. Within the album are ten photographs of Staunton Military Academy cadets (circa 1880-1890). Loose photographs include a candid shot of people and the Natural Bridge, a cabinet photograph of a staged studio scene of girls of the Weslyan Female Institute (circa 1885-95) formerly of Staunton, Virginia. \u003c/p\u003e  ","\u003cp\u003eIncludes Amherst County tax receipts for S. January 11, 2007. https://senatorfong.com/index-2.html."],"bioghist_html_tesm":["\u003cp\u003eEllyn Lo Fong was born on December 21, 1911 on the Hawaiian island of Oahu. Along with her two older brothers, Ellyn spent much of her childhood helping her parents at the small grocery store they owned in the plantation town of Ewa. After graduating from the newly built Roosevelt High School in Honolulu, Ellyn spent a semester studying at Lingnam University in Guangzhou (previously known as Canton), China before enrolling at the University of Hawaii, where she would go on to receive her bachelor's degree in education. In 1938, after briefly teaching at a school on the island of Kauai, Ellyn left teaching to marry Hiram Leong Fong (1906-2004), a native of Honolulu, Hawaii.\u003c/p\u003e","\u003cp\u003eIn 1959, when Hawaii became the 50th state, Hiram was elected to the U.S. Senate as both the first senator from Hawaii and first U.S. Senator of Asian ancestry. Hiram and Ellyn, along with their four children, moved to Washington, D.C. where Ellyn became well-known for her hospitality and skill as a hostess for fellow senators and dignitaries. Hiram served as a senator for 18 years, from 1959-1977. Ellyn also gained attention for her work as a Red Cross Volunteer and in 1999 received the Distinguished Service Award from the Organization of Chinese American Women. Ellyn passed away on March 26, 2006 at the age of 94 and is buried along with her husband in Nuuanu Memorial Park in Honolulu, Hawaii.\u003c/p\u003e  "],"bioghist_heading_ssm":["Biographical Information"],"bioghist_tesim":["Ellyn Lo Fong was born on December 21, 1911 on the Hawaiian island of Oahu.
